My family like salads a lot and hence quinoa salad is one thing I like making. Quinoa although is not difficult to handle but just needs a bit of precaution. It needs to be washed well and then cooked to remove the bitter taste. I prefer cooking it in an open pan with a quinoa to water ratio of 1:2. This ensures that that it turns out nice and fluffy. A quarter cup quinoa gives almost a cup of cooked quinoa.

Ingredients:

  • Cooked quinoa 1 cup
  • Cucumber diced 1 piece
  • Onion diced 1 piece
  • Pomegranate 1/4th cup
  • Cherry tomatoes 10-12
  • Iceberg lettuce a few shredded leaves
  • Coriander leaves for garnish
  • Extra virgin olive oil 2 tbsp
  • Salt
  • Pepper

Method:

Cool the cooked quinoa and fluff it up with a fork . Mix everything else together and toss gently. Keep refrigerated till ready to serve. Garnish with coriander leaves and serve.
